Yesterday, the Today Show featured a story about a woman who got scammed by the Mystery Shopper Company, Best Surveys Inc. Best Surveys Inc. claims that you can make $700 a week by becoming a mystery shopper for them; they even post a Better Business Bureau symbol on their website.
The scam consists of Best Surveys Inc. sending a fake check in the amount of $1000 to the participant; the participant then cashes the check at their bank, and completes their assignment by reporting on a Western Union or other cash wiring company. The participant then wires $900 to Best Surveys Inc, and then gets to keep $100 as their profit.
Seems like easy money, right? But a couple weeks later the bank finds out that the initial check was counterfeit, leaving the participant responsible for paying the bank back the money. By this time Best Surveys Inc has taken off with your money and is nowhere to be found. (more…)
